Output 31df40e4d43e2fe2129c7c7145a8b173540b92a21f7a274ed2dc975945942841:0

value
4129983739
script pubkey
OP_0 OP_PUSHBYTES_20 af6242bbf234f1377fc8b254d5ed340e1028a44a
address
tb1q4a3y9wljxncnwl7gkf2dtmf5pcgz3fz2ygymw6
transaction
31df40e4d43e2fe2129c7c7145a8b173540b92a21f7a274ed2dc975945942841
confirmations
217634
spent
true